Mythologically also <strong>the</strong> coins <strong>of</strong> <strong>The</strong>spiae are <strong>of</strong> value,<br />

as <strong>the</strong>y prove that in addition to Eros, who was <strong>the</strong> god<br />

especially revered at that city, Aphrodite Melainis<br />

(Pausanias, ix. 27) was <strong>the</strong>re worshipped as a moon goddess.<br />

<strong>The</strong> crescent-moon is more constant as a mint-mark on <strong>the</strong><br />

coins <strong>of</strong> <strong>The</strong>spiae than <strong>the</strong> club on those <strong>of</strong> <strong>The</strong>bes, <strong>the</strong><br />

ear <strong>of</strong> corn on those <strong>of</strong> Orchomenus, or <strong>the</strong> trident on<br />

those <strong>of</strong> Haliartus.<br />
